Output d52da8dbfe3120cb96c67c24a59c15dbac5153efc5c5f715d39fb7f677df588e:28

value
866111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ca7c1ff4f2ccd29490f6c1cf707793c578b532e OP_EQUAL
address
3QiwAuEi6RB5R6NM4HrMujWK1b5yKsZhWJ
transaction
d52da8dbfe3120cb96c67c24a59c15dbac5153efc5c5f715d39fb7f677df588e
spent
true